>>126709744Yeah Iโve just got to keep tweaking the height of the bridge and the angle of the cigar bar. The neck wasnโt shimmed and it was too flat, so I shimmed the neck at half a degree but it was a little too steep so I shimmed it at a quarter degree. With no shim the bridge was completely flush, where itโs at now I have it at around 3-4mm above the plate. Itโs just a matter of finding how high I need the bridge where the action is good and then tweaking the angle of the cigar. Itโs just one of those things thatโs going to be a tedious pain in the ass to get it perfect but I knew that was going to be the case, and then once itโs all set up I shouldnโt have to ever really mess with it if I keep using the same strings whenever I change them. >>126712236how do people get atound the 250k pot limitation?
>>126712725You could always wire it 500k and use resistors (or dial the tone knob to taste), but really a 250k humbucker isn't that bad. The real shortcoming of an HSS is that you lose the classic position 1 and 2. Now some would say losing 1 isn't bad but losing 2 is what's stopped the HSS from overtaking the traditional Strat if you ask me.

Got the vibrato like 85% of the way there for going down in pitch, still need to do a little finer filing on the nut cuz itโs got 11s now and was cut for 9s or 10s. I can do flutters fine and it stays in tune for the most part, I can dive a little and it throws the G out a little, but I canโt pull back on the arm and go up in pitch on stay in tune and it doesnโt always reset back in tune when using the vibrato without some help pulling it back to neutral. Taking a file to some edges on the vibrato plate/buying a vintage vibrato unit will fix a lot of the return to zero issues cuz these Nip plates donโt hold a sharp edge for the metal on metal contact and that increases friction which causes it to have problems returning to in tune without help. Was having a hard time getting the action height and break angle right with shimming the neck with two different sizes, but then I said screw it letโs try no shim and what do you know itโs way better without any shim.
It feels great, it sounds great, and I genuinely enjoy playing it; I just want it to be a little more stable tuning wise. I expected it to be a pain and not perfect tuning wise but I still want to do whatever I can to make it as perfect as I can. Iโve got three Strat style vibratos and one Floyd Rose and never use any of the vibratos (Iโm a simple hardtail retard 2bh, keep it simple stupid) so if I canโt get this vibrato as perfect as I like Iโm honestly considering just blocking the vibrato with some nuts and bolts/buying a hardtail unit that looks like a normal Mustang unit and either eliminating the rocking bridge or just getting a Mastery. I didnโt buy a Mustang for the cool weird vibrato unit, I bought one because I specially wanted a short scale with two lower output pickups that was super light and handy and a Mustang is all of that. I wonโt be missing the vibrato if I decide to just ditch it.

>>126721347LM386 is shit dude. It's too noisy.
I made my headphone amp out of an NE5532 into two 1k:8ohm transformers. 1k presents the minimum load for the chip and then the 8 ohm taps drive the headphones. There's no audible noise at all.

>>126721695You're gonna need two Guitars. Trying to do it with one Guitar will either result in your strings being floppy and out of tune when you go down to Drop B or your strings being so firm they dig into your fingers when you tune to E Standard with the risk of the strings snapping when you tune up from Drop B.
